Instructions
Cooking Steps
Step 1: To begin making the Mavinakayi Chitranna Recipe, we will first prepare the rice
Step 2: If you don't have day-old rice, cook your rice till fluffy, spread it out in a wide plate and allow it to cool completely
Step 3: This helps in ensuring the rice doesn't get soggy, sticky and clumpy
Step 4: Follow Steamed Rice Recipe - Pressure Cooker & Saucepan Methods to cook rice
Step 5: Next, heat gingelly oil in a heavy bottomed wok or kadai
Step 6: Add the mustard seeds, chana dal, split urad dal and roast the dals on medium flame until the dals turn golden brown in colour
Step 7: Once the dal turns golden brown, add in the curry leaves, asafoetida, and slit green chillies, saute for a few seconds until the aromas of the asafoetida and curry leaves come through
Step 8: Now we will add the grated raw mango, turmeric powder and saute until the mangoes become a bit tender
Step 9: This will take about 2 minutes
Step 10: Once the mangoes have softened, add the cooked rice, salt to taste and stir well to combine
Step 11: After 2 to 3 minutes, stir in the chopped coriander leaves, mix it well and switch of the gas
Step 12: Taste Mavinakayi Chitranna and adjust salt, add more raw mango if required if you like it to be more tart
Step 13: Transfer Mavinakayi Chitranna to a serving bowl and serve hot
Step 14: Serve the Mavinakayi Chitranna Recipe along with a Tomato Onion Cucumber Raita or High-Protein Peanut Chutney and a roasted papad for lunch or even for dinner
Step 15: The Mavinakayi Chitranna makes a great picnic lunch too
